Exemplo n.º 1
0
        //function to save users for a paragraph
        public static void InsertUsersPerParagraph(FormCollection collection, int SourceID, int SourceType)
        {
            IGenericRepository generics = new GenericRepository();


            string selectedusers = collection["users"];

            string[] allusers = selectedusers.Split(',');
            int count = allusers.Length;

            if (count > 0)
                generics.DeleteUser(null, SourceID, SourceType);

                
            for (int i = 0; i < count; i++)
            {
                UsersParagraphLink user = new UsersParagraphLink();

                user.DateAdded = DateTime.Now;
                user.UserID = Membership.GetUser(allusers[i]).ProviderUserKey.ToString();
                user.SourceID = SourceID;
                user.SourceType = SourceType;
                generics.SaveUser(user);
                
            }
        }
Exemplo n.º 2
0
 public void SaveUser(UsersParagraphLink user)
 {
     DB.Save(user);
 }
Exemplo n.º 3
0
 public void SaveUser(UsersParagraphLink user)
 {
     DB.Save(user);
 }
Exemplo n.º 4
0
        //function to save users for a paragraph
        public static void InsertUsersPerParagraph(FormCollection collection, int SourceID, int SourceType)
        {
            IGenericRepository generics = new GenericRepository();

            string selectedusers = collection["users"];

            string[] allusers = selectedusers.Split(',');
            int count = allusers.Length;

            if (count > 0)
                generics.DeleteUser(null, SourceID, SourceType);

            for (int i = 0; i < count; i++)
            {
                UsersParagraphLink user = new UsersParagraphLink();

                user.DateAdded = DateTime.Now;
                user.UserID = Membership.GetUser(allusers[i]).ProviderUserKey.ToString();
                user.SourceID = SourceID;
                user.SourceType = SourceType;
                generics.SaveUser(user);

            }
        }
        public void Insert(int? SourceType,int? SourceID,string UserID,bool Deleted,DateTime? DeletedDate,DateTime? DateAdded)
        {
            UsersParagraphLink item = new UsersParagraphLink();

            item.SourceType = SourceType;

            item.SourceID = SourceID;

            item.UserID = UserID;

            item.Deleted = Deleted;

            item.DeletedDate = DeletedDate;

            item.DateAdded = DateAdded;

            item.Save(UserName);
        }
        public void Update(int Id,int? SourceType,int? SourceID,string UserID,bool Deleted,DateTime? DeletedDate,DateTime? DateAdded)
        {
            UsersParagraphLink item = new UsersParagraphLink();
            item.MarkOld();
            item.IsLoaded = true;

            item.Id = Id;

            item.SourceType = SourceType;

            item.SourceID = SourceID;

            item.UserID = UserID;

            item.Deleted = Deleted;

            item.DeletedDate = DeletedDate;

            item.DateAdded = DateAdded;

            item.Save(UserName);
        }